Файл: bloodlands.pw/include/itog.php
Строк: 166
<?php
$pitomec = mysql_fetch_array(mysql_query("SELECT * FROM `pit` WHERE `user` = '".$user."' AND `status` = '1' AND `busy` = '".$id."'"));
$pit_id = abs(intval($pitomec['id']));
if($fight['hp1'] <= 0 && $fight['hp2'] > 0){
if($you['team'] == 1){
$exp_plus = round($exp_plus/10);
if($us['busy'] == $id){
mysql_query("UPDATE `users` SET `lost` = (`lost` + 1), `exp` = (`exp` + ".$exp_plus."), `city` = '1', `x` = '3', `y` = '1', `busy` = '0', `hp` = '".$you['hp']."' WHERE `id` = '".$user."'");
if($you['money_minus'] > 0) mysql_query("UPDATE `users` SET `money` = (`money` - ".$you['money_minus'].") WHERE `id` = '".$user."'");
if($m_kol > 0){
if($m_inf['kolus'] > 0){
$magic = mysql_fetch_array(mysql_query("SELECT * FROM `magic` WHERE `id` = '".$m_inf['num']."'"));
if($magic['damage'] > 0) mysql_query("UPDATE `users` SET `damage` = (`damage` - ".$m_inf['kolus']."), `damagemax` = (`damagemax`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['protect'] > 0) mysql_query("UPDATE `users` SET `arm_h` = (`arm_h` - ".$m_inf['kolus']."), `arm_b` = (`arm_b` - ".$m_inf['kolus']."), `arm_s` = (`arm_s`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['dodge'] > 0) mysql_query("UPDATE `users` SET `dodge` = (`dodge`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
} else m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
}
}
echo '<div class="menu">Поражение!</div><br/>Вы получили <b>'.$exp_plus.'</b> опыта<br/>';
if($you['money_minus'] > 0) echo'За поражение в бою Вы потеряли <b>'.$you['money_minus'].'</b> септим<br/>';
if($you['money_plus'] > 0) echo'За победу в бою Вы получили бы <b>'.$you['money_plus'].'</b> септим<br/>';
echo'На данный момент Вы нанесли <b>'.$you['uron'].'</b> урона<br/>';
$log = mysql_num_rows(m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."'"));
if($log > 0) {
$top = m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."' LIMIT ".$log."");
while($res = mysql_fetch_array($top)){
echo $res['text'].'<br/>';
}}
echo'- - -';
} else {
if($us['busy'] == $id){
mysql_query("UPDATE `users` SET `win` = (`win` + 1), `exp` = (`exp` + ".$exp_plus."), `busy` = '0', `hp` = '".$you['hp']."' WHERE `id` = '".$user."'");
if($you['money_plus'] > 0) mysql_query("UPDATE `users` SET `money` = (`money` + ".$you['money_plus'].") WHERE `id` = '".$user."'");
if($fight['zayavka'] > 0) mysql_query("UPDATE `users` SET `repute` = (`repute` + ".$rep_plus.") WHERE `id` = '".$user."'");
if($pit_id > 0) mysql_query("UPDATE `pit` SET `rost` = (`rost` + ".$rost.") WHERE `id` = '".$piter."'");
if($m_kol > 0){
if($m_inf['kolus'] > 0){
$magic = mysql_fetch_array(mysql_query("SELECT * FROM `magic` WHERE `id` = '".$m_inf['num']."'"));
if($magic['damage'] > 0) mysql_query("UPDATE `users` SET `damage` = (`damage` - ".$m_inf['kolus']."), `damagemax` = (`damagemax`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['protect'] > 0) mysql_query("UPDATE `users` SET `arm_h` = (`arm_h` - ".$m_inf['kolus']."), `arm_b` = (`arm_b` - ".$m_inf['kolus']."), `arm_s` = (`arm_s`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['dodge'] > 0) mysql_query("UPDATE `users` SET `dodge` = (`dodge`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
} else m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
}
}
echo '<div class="menu">Победа!</div><br/>Вы получили <b>'.$exp_plus.'</b> опыта<br/>';
if($you['money_minus'] > 0) echo'За поражение в бою Вы потеряли бы <b>'.$you['money_minus'].'</b> септим<br/>';
if($you['money_plus'] > 0) echo'За победу в бою Вы получили <b>'.$you['money_plus'].'</b> септим<br/>';
if($fight['zayavka'] > 0) echo'За победу в бою Вы заработали <b>'.$rep_plus.'</b> репутации<br/>';
if($pit_id > 0) echo'За победу питомец получил <b>'.$rost.'</b> очков роста<br/>';
echo'На данный момент Вы нанесли <b>'.$you['uron'].'</b> урона<br/>';
$log = mysql_num_rows(m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."'"));
if($log > 0) {
$top = m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."' LIMIT ".$log."");
while($res = mysql_fetch_array($top)){
echo $res['text'].'<br/>';
}}
echo'- - -';
}} elseif($fight['hp1'] > 0 && $fight['hp2'] <= 0){
if($you['team'] == 2){
$exp_plus = round($exp_plus/10);
if($us['busy'] == $id){
mysql_query("UPDATE `users` SET `lost` = (`lost` + 1), `exp` = (`exp` + ".$exp_plus."), `city` = '1', `x` = '3', `y` = '1', `busy` = '0', `hp` = '".$you['hp']."' WHERE `id` = '".$user."'");
if($you['money_minus'] > 0) mysql_query("UPDATE `users` SET `money` = (`money` - ".$you['money_minus'].") WHERE `id` = '".$user."'");
if($m_kol > 0){
if($m_inf['kolus'] > 0){
$magic = mysql_fetch_array(mysql_query("SELECT * FROM `magic` WHERE `id` = '".$m_inf['num']."'"));
if($magic['damage'] > 0) mysql_query("UPDATE `users` SET `damage` = (`damage` - ".$m_inf['kolus']."), `damagemax` = (`damagemax`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['protect'] > 0) mysql_query("UPDATE `users` SET `arm_h` = (`arm_h` - ".$m_inf['kolus']."), `arm_b` = (`arm_b` - ".$m_inf['kolus']."), `arm_s` = (`arm_s`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['dodge'] > 0) mysql_query("UPDATE `users` SET `dodge` = (`dodge`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
} else m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
}
}
echo '<div class="menu">Поражение!</div><br/>Вы получили <b>'.$exp_plus.'</b> опыта<br/>';
if($you['money_minus'] > 0) echo'За поражение в бою Вы потеряли <b>'.$you['money_minus'].'</b> септим<br/>';
if($you['money_plus'] > 0) echo'За победу в бою Вы получили бы <b>'.$you['money_plus'].'</b> септим<br/>';
echo'На данный момент Вы нанесли <b>'.$you['uron'].'</b> урона<br/>';
$log = mysql_num_rows(m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."'"));
if($log > 0) {
$top = m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."' LIMIT ".$log."");
while($res = mysql_fetch_array($top)){
echo $res['text'].'<br/>';
}}
echo'- - -';
} else {
if($us['busy'] == $id){
mysql_query("UPDATE `users` SET `win` = (`win` + 1), `exp` = (`exp` + ".$exp_plus."), `busy` = '0', `hp` = '".$you['hp']."' WHERE `id` = '".$user."'");
if($you['money_plus'] > 0) mysql_query("UPDATE `users` SET `money` = (`money` + ".$you['money_plus'].") WHERE `id` = '".$user."'");
if($fight['zayavka'] > 0) mysql_query("UPDATE `users` SET `repute` = (`repute` + ".$rep_plus.") WHERE `id` = '".$user."'");
if($pit_id > 0) mysql_query("UPDATE `pit` SET `rost` = (`rost` + ".$rost.") WHERE `id` = '".$piter."'");
if($m_kol > 0){
if($m_inf['kolus'] > 0){
$magic = mysql_fetch_array(mysql_query("SELECT * FROM `magic` WHERE `id` = '".$m_inf['num']."'"));
if($magic['damage'] > 0) mysql_query("UPDATE `users` SET `damage` = (`damage` - ".$m_inf['kolus']."), `damagemax` = (`damagemax`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['protect'] > 0) mysql_query("UPDATE `users` SET `arm_h` = (`arm_h` - ".$m_inf['kolus']."), `arm_b` = (`arm_b` - ".$m_inf['kolus']."), `arm_s` = (`arm_s`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['dodge'] > 0) mysql_query("UPDATE `users` SET `dodge` = (`dodge`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
} else m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
}
}
echo '<div class="menu">Победа!</div><br/>Вы получили <b>'.$exp_plus.'</b> опыта<br/>';
if($you['money_minus'] > 0) echo'За поражение в бою Вы потеряли бы <b>'.$you['money_minus'].'</b> септим<br/>';
if($you['money_plus'] > 0) echo'За победу в бою Вы получили <b>'.$you['money_plus'].'</b> септим<br/>';
if($fight['zayavka'] > 0) echo'За победу в бою Вы заработали <b>'.$rep_plus.'</b> репутации<br/>';
if($pit_id > 0) echo'За победу питомец получил <b>'.$rost.'</b> очков роста<br/>';
echo'На данный момент Вы нанесли <b>'.$you['uron'].'</b> урона<br/>';
$log = mysql_num_rows(m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."'"));
if($log > 0) {
$top = m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."' LIMIT ".$log."");
while($res = mysql_fetch_array($top)){
echo $res['text'].'<br/>';
}}
echo'- - -';
}} elseif($fight['hp1'] <= 0 && $fight['hp2'] <= 0){
$exp_plus = round($exp_plus/2);
if($us['busy'] == $id){
mysql_query("UPDATE `users` SET `draw` = (`draw` + 1), `exp` = (`exp` + ".$exp_plus."), `busy` = '0', `hp` = '".$us['hp_all']."' WHERE `id` = '".$user."'");
if($m_kol > 0){
if($m_inf['kolus'] > 0){
$magic = mysql_fetch_array(mysql_query("SELECT * FROM `magic` WHERE `id` = '".$m_inf['num']."'"));
if($magic['damage'] > 0) mysql_query("UPDATE `users` SET `damage` = (`damage` - ".$m_inf['kolus']."), `damagemax` = (`damagemax`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['protect'] > 0) mysql_query("UPDATE `users` SET `arm_h` = (`arm_h` - ".$m_inf['kolus']."), `arm_b` = (`arm_b` - ".$m_inf['kolus']."), `arm_s` = (`arm_s`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
elseif($magic['dodge'] > 0) mysql_query("UPDATE `users` SET `dodge` = (`dodge` - ".$m_inf['kolus'].") WHERE `id` = '".$user."'");
m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
} else mysql_query("UPDATE `magic_user` SET `udar1_ok` = '".$m_inf['udar1']."', `udar2_ok` = '".$m_inf['udar2']."', `kolus` = '0', `last` = '0', `hod` = '0' WHERE `id` = '".$m_inf['id']."'");
}
}
echo '<div class="menu">Ничья!</div><br/>Вы получили <b>'.$exp_plus.'</b> опыта<br/>';
if($you['money_minus'] > 0) echo'За поражение в бою Вы потеряли бы <b>'.$you['money_minus'].'</b> септим<br/>';
if($you['money_plus'] > 0) echo'За победу в бою Вы получили бы <b>'.$you['money_plus'].'</b> септим<br/>';
echo'На данный момент Вы нанесли <b>'.$you['uron'].'</b> урона<br/>Ваши жизни восстановлены!<br/>';
$log = mysql_num_rows(m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."'"));
if($log > 0) {
$top = mysql_query("SELECT * FROM `mail_sys` WHERE `fight` = '".$fight['id']."' LIMIT ".$log."");
while($res = mysql_fetch_array($top)){
echo $res['text'].'<br/>';
}}
echo'- - -';
}
$q = mysql_query("SELECT * FROM `fight_udar` WHERE `fight` = '".$id."' AND `ok` = '1' AND `user` = '".$user."' AND `bot` = '0' ORDER BY `id` DESC LIMIT ".$se['kol_log']."");
if(mysql_num_rows($q) >= 1){
while($res = mysql_fetch_array($q)){
$qq = mysql_num_rows(mysql_query("SELECT * FROM `fight_udar` WHERE `fight` = '".$id."' AND `ok` = '1' AND `user_to` = '".$user."' AND `user` = '".$res['user_to']."' AND `time` = '".$res['time']."' AND `r` = '".$res['r']."' AND `bot` = '1'"));
if($qq > 0) $qu = mysql_fetch_array(mysql_query("SELECT * FROM `fight_udar` WHERE `fight` = '".$id."' AND `ok` = '1' AND `user_to` = '".$user."' AND `user` = '".$res['user_to']."' AND `time` = '".$res['time']."' AND `r` = '".$res['r']."' AND `bot` = '1'"));
else $qu = mysql_fetch_array(mysql_query("SELECT * FROM `fight_udar` WHERE `fight` = '".$id."' AND `ok` = '1' AND `user_to` = '".$user."' AND `user` = '".$res['user_to']."' AND `time` = '".$res['time']."' AND `r` = '".$res['r']."' AND `bot` = '0'"));
echo '<br/>['.data($res['time']).']<br/>'.$res['log'].'<br/>'.$qu['log'].'<br/>';
}}
echo'- - -<br/>Номер хода: '.$you['hod'].'<br/>
Множитель опыта: '.$koef.','.$bonus.'<br/>
Здоровье команды 1: '.$fight['hp1'].' HP<br/>
Здоровье команды 2: '.$fight['hp2'].' HP<br/>
Таймаут: 5мин<br/>';
if($fight['end'] == 0){
$q = mysql_query("SELECT * FROM `fight_user` WHERE `bot` > '0' AND `hp` <= '0' AND `fight` = '".$id."'");
while($res = mysql_fetch_array($q)){
$bot = mysql_fetch_array(mysql_query("SELECT * FROM `bots` WHERE `id` = '".$res['user']."'"));
$an = mysql_fetch_array(mysql_query("SELECT `kol` FROM `animals` WHERE `id` = '".$res['bot']."'"));
if($an['kol'] > 1) $kolumn = 2; else $kolumn = 0;
mysql_query("UPDATE `animals` SET `busy` = '0', `hp` = '".$bot['hp']."', `time` = '".time()."', `kol` = '".$kolumn."' WHERE `id` = '".$res['bot']."'");
}
$qu = mysql_query("SELECT * FROM `fight_user` WHERE `bot` > '0' AND `hp` > '0' AND `fight` = '".$id."'");
while($res = mysql_fetch_array($qu)){
$bot = mysql_fetch_array(mysql_query("SELECT * FROM `bots` WHERE `id` = '".$res['user']."'"));
$an = mysql_fetch_array(mysql_query("SELECT `kol` FROM `animals` WHERE `id` = '".$res['bot']."'"));
mysql_query("UPDATE `animals` SET `busy` = '0', `hp` = '".$bot['hp']."' WHERE `id` = '".$res['bot']."'");
}}
if($fight['zayavka'] > 0) mysql_query("DELETE FROM `zayavki` WHERE `id` = '".$fight['zayavka']."'");
if($pit_id > 0) mysql_query("UPDATE `pit` SET `energy` = (`energy` - 1), `busy` = '0' WHERE `id` = '".$pit_id."'");
mysql_query("UPDATE `fight` SET `end` = '1' WHERE `id` = '".$id."'");
echo'<br/>';
?>